One question that beginning investors often ask is whether they need a broker to begin trading.Schwab Stock Slices™ How does Schwab Stock Slices work? With Schwab Stock Slices, you can own a slice (fractional share) of any stock in the S&P 500® starting at $5 each. SCHW Dividend Information. SCHW has an annual dividend of $1.00 per share, with a forward yield of 1.76%. The dividend is paid every three months and the last ex-dividend date was Nov 9, 2023. Dividend Yield. 1.76%.

Save time with the Add Order feature which allows you to enter up to eight stock or ETF orders at once.Consider a simplified example: for a company that pays a 2% annual dividend and whose shares are trading at $100, an investor with 100 shares would receive an annual dividend payment of $200 (2% of one $100 share = $2; $2 x 100 shares = $200). Dividend yields for many of the largest U.S. companies tend to be lower than that example.Find a Schwab branch near you by selecting the state, city, or zip code.

This large-cap blend, passively managed index fund ... Yes, in addition to SIPC, Schwab clients receive an extra level of coverage through "excess SIPC" insurance protection for securities and cash. This helps ensure claims will be covered in the event of a brokerage firm failure and funds covered by SIPC protections are exhausted.
